package org.kaazing.specification.turn;
import static java.util.concurrent.TimeUnit.SECONDS;
import static org.junit.rules.RuleChain.outerRule;
import org.junit.Ignore;
import org.junit.Rule;
import org.junit.Test;
import org.junit.rules.DisableOnDebug;
import org.junit.rules.TestRule;
import org.junit.rules.Timeout;
import org.kaazing.k3po.junit.annotation.Specification;
import org.kaazing.k3po.junit.rules.K3poRule;
/**
* Test to validate behavior as specified in <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: TURN</a> through TCP.
*/
public class PeerConnectionIT {
private final K3poRule k3po = new K3poRule().setScriptRoot("org/kaazing/specification/turn/peer.connection");
private final TestRule timeout = new DisableOnDebug(new Timeout(5, SECONDS));
@Rule
public final TestRule chain = outerRule(k3po).around(timeout);
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"correct.turn.protocol/request",
"correct.turn.protocol/response" })
public void shouldSucceedWithCorrectTURNProcess()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"no.peer.address.with.permissions.responds.400/request",
"no.peer.address.with.permissions.responds.400/response" })
public void shouldRespond400ToNoPeerAddressInPermissionRequest()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"no.channel.number.with.binding.request.responds.400/request",
"no.channel.number.with.binding.request.responds.400/response" })
public void shouldRespond400ToNoChannelNumberInBindingRequest()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"no.peer.address.with.binding.request.responds.400/request",
"no.peer.address.with.binding.request.responds.400/response" })
public void shouldRespond400ToNoPeerAddressInBindingRequest()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"invalid.channel.number.responds.400/request",
"invalid.channel.number.responds.400/response" })
public void shouldRespond400ToInvalidChannelNumber()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"correct.turn.protocol.with.sent.data/request",
"correct.turn.protocol.with.sent.data/response" })
public void shouldSuccessfullySendData()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"correct.turn.protocol.with.sent.data.message/request",
"correct.turn.protocol.with.sent.data.message/response" })
public void shouldSuccessfullySendDataMessage()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"incorrect.channel.data.message.short.length/request",
"incorrect.channel.data.message.short.length/response" })
public void shouldFailSendingDataMessageTooShortLength()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"incorrect.channel.data.message.reserved.channel.number/request",
"incorrect.channel.data.message.reserved.channel.number/response" })
public void shouldFailSendingDataMessageReservedChannelNumbber()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"incorrect.channel.data.message.wrong.channel.number/request",
"incorrect.channel.data.message.wrong.channel.number/response" })
public void shouldFailSendingDataMessageWrongChannelNumber()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"channel.data.message.without.create.permissions/request",
"channel.data.message.without.create.permissions/response" })
public void shouldFailSendingDataMessageWithoutPermissions()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"send.indication.message.without.create.permissions/request",
"send.indication.message.without.create.permissions/response" })
public void shouldFailSendingIndicationMessageWithoutPermissions()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"correct.turn.protocol.with.both.types.of.message/request",
"correct.turn.protocol.with.both.types.of.message/response" })
public void shouldSucceedSendingIndicationAndChannelDataMessages()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"send.indication.with.invalid.xor.peer.address/request",
"send.indication.with.invalid.xor.peer.address/response" })
public void shouldFailSendingIndicationWithInvalidPeerAddress()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"send.indication.without.allocation/request",
"send.indication.without.allocation/response" })
public void shouldFailSendingIndicationWithoutAllocation() throws Exception {
k3po.finish();
}
/**
* See <a href="https://tools.ietf.org/html/rfc5766">RFC 5766: Turn Protocol</a>.
*/
@Test
@Specification({
"send.indication.without.channel.bind/request",
"send.indication.without.channel.bind/response" })
public void shouldFailSendingIndicationWithoutChannelBind() throws Exception {
k3po.finish();
}
}
